She is married to Antoine Joseph Constantin Pieraerts.Source 2

Antonie Joseph Constantin Pieraerts is bij zijn huwelijk 27 jaar


Johanna Agatha Blans is bij haar huwelijk 22 jaar


Huwelijksakte


Aktenummer 320


Getuigen:


Hendrik Lodewijk Claus (expediteur)


Herman Adriaan Willem van Banning (koopman)


Gerardus Cornelis Kamphuis (kanthandelaar)


Hendrik Johannes Lindeman (koopman)

They got married on August 28, 1906 at Gemeente Arnhem, Gelderland, Nederland, she was 22 years old.

bron: Geldersarchief.nl /wiewaswie.nl
